CHARLESTON, W.Va. – The Concord University men's basketball team lost 92-62 to the University of Charleston at the Charleston Civic Center Thursday night in Mountain East Conference action.
The Golden Eagles (14-13, 11-10 MEC) opened up the game by going on a 22-9 run over the first seven minutes of the game. However, CU (18-9, 13-8 MEC) scored nine of the next 11
points to trim its deficit to 24-18 with 9:37 left in the first half. Junior guard
Cam Shannon scored five of his 10 points during the run.
Charleston recorded eight of the next 10 points to quickly elevate its lead back to double-digits. After trailing by 17 at halftime, 56-39, Concord was only able to get the deficit to 15 points once more for the rest of the game as the Mountain Lions fell.
Senior guard
Rob Reed scored a team-high 19 points for the Maroon and Gray. Along with Reed and Shannon, senior forward
Jametrius Wade dropped in double digits with 11 points.
One of the decisive stats in the game was UC outscoring Concord 23-0 in points off turnovers.
The Mountain Lions conclude the regular season 4:00 p.m. Saturday against UVa.-Wise on Senior Day at the Carter Center.
